    Description

    Pick Eat is a card game about food nutrition and balance healthy diet.

    Just as in our daily life's diet habit, in game, players take turn to "treat" opponents some food, meanwhile have to decide and choose our preference food type, in the aim of building a healthy and balance diet combination.

    Pick Eat is a "I cut you choose" drafting game that themed on nutrition pyramid. In turn, players look at the top three cards, then decide and offer them, one face-up and two face-down, to next opponent. The opponent then decide, whether to take the only one face-up, or to choose one secretly from the two face-down cards.

    If opponent chooses the face-up card, active player gets to choose one from the two face-down cards. If opponent decides to get one from the two face-down cards, active player gets the one face-up cards. Card(s) collected through face-up will form "Open Food Menu" and card(s) collected through face-down will form "Hidden Food Menu".

    Game goes few rounds depends on player count, and at the final turn, players will get two cards each from the discard piles, then distribute them one each to the left and right opponent, and all players to be adding the two cards received from opponents into the Food Menu, finally forming the full diet. Scoring then occurs and player with the highest score wins.
